Page 2 sur 2
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: mer. 02 janv. 2013, 12:15
par FoolEcho
Faut pas saisir n'importe quoi en espérant tomber juste:
jee-el a écrit :Code : Tout sélectionner
mount /dev/sda5 /mnt && /mnt/{boot,home} && mount /dev/sda1 /mnt/boot /
Le
/mnt/{boot,home}
(que personne ne t'a indiqué) n'est pas une commande...
et
mount /dev/sda1 /mnt/boot /
ne correspondra à rien (un argument de trop)...
Pourquoi ne pas suivre ce que j'ai indiqué ?

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: mer. 02 janv. 2013, 20:43
par Xorg
Hmmmm. Je vais essayer d'aller droit au but.
Tu montes ta racine, le /, comme ceci, et tu remplaces le X par le chiffre qui correspond à ton cas, bien entendu :
Ensuite, tu montes correctement ton /boot comme cela, en changeant le Y par ce qu'il faut :
Et on finit avec ton /home ainsi, encore en changeant le Z comme tu le dois :
Concernant le swap, ça ne se monte strictement pas dans le répertoire /swap comme j'ai pu le lire quelque part. Le swap, c'est du swap, ça reviendrait au même que de vouloir monter sa RAM en quelque sorte.
Bref, il vaut mieux avancer par étape quand on débute, plutôt que d'enchainer de multiples commandes en une seule ligne quand on n'est pas sûr de ce qu'on fait.
Si tu réussis correctement à faire ces 3 commande, il te restera qu'à refaire un chroot de ton /mnt, et de réinstaller Syslinux.
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 04:32
par jee-el
désolé, FoolEcho!
j'ai repris cette formulation ici...
[wiki]
http://wiki.archlinux.fr/Installation#I ... me_de_base[/wiki]
(montage des partitions; j'ai cru bien faire!)
bien.monté convenablement, je suis au moins arrivé sur la page d'entrée de façon autonome! mais pas jusqu'au bout du lancement, parce qu'il y a une partition étendue sda3 qui regroupe sda5 et sda6...
alors voilà ce que cfdisk me montre relativement à mon essai d'install...
sda1 boot primaire ext2 98.71 MB (100)
sda2 swap 1000 MB
sda5 logique ext4 3997.49 MB
sda6 logique ext4 3593.03 MB
c'est à dire qu'elle m'empêche le démarrage complet...
faut-il avant de chrooter pour finaliser syslinux la monter ainsi:
Code : Tout sélectionner
mount /dev/sda3 /mnt && mount /dev/sda5 /mnt && mount /dev/sda1 /mnt/boot && mount /dev/sda6 /mnt/home
et merci pour votre patience!
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 09:12
par Anghirrim
Salut,
jee-el a écrit :c'est à dire qu'elle m'empêche le démarrage complet...
Qu'entends tu par là?? C'est étrange.
As-tu bien réalisé les étapes ci-dessous?
Que te retourne la commande:
Aucune erreur à mon avis.
Si tu as installé le système, c'est que tu as déjà réussi à monter cette partition dans /mnt au moins une fois. Je ne vois pas en quoi le fait que ça soit une partition étendue change quoi que ce soit ici.
Comme te le disait Xorg, essaie d'aller étape par étape pour isoler celle qui pose problème (au pire, tu peux nous donner ce que retourne chaque commande).
Donc:
Puis
Et enfin
Après
Si tout cela se déroule bien, alors tu vas pouvoir chrooter.
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 09:24
par FoolEcho
À l'instar du swap,
ta partition étendue ne se monte pas.
Le wiki se base sur l'exemple suivant:
Code : Tout sélectionner
/dev/sda1 pour le /boot
/dev/sda2 pour la swap
/dev/sda3 pour le /
/dev/sda4 pour le /home
Désolé d'insister, pourquoi tu ne suis pas mon post:
http://forums.archlinux.fr/post108389.html#p108389 ? (qui
devrait coller au partitionnement que tu nous indiques...)

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 14:47
par jee-el
bonjour Anghirrim, bonjour tous!
mise en place scrupuleuse des commandes qui ne retournent aucune erreur Chroot, puis démontage des 3 partitions.
voilà, après le redémarrage: l'écran de démarrage pour lancer Arch, la mise en route du processus, puis...
maintenant, FoolEcho, quand tu mentionne le montage de "partitions dédiées", précisément, c'est quoi? parce que tous ces éléments, comme les fichiers mentionnés aussi sont déjà monté au travers des partitions sdaxxx, non?
FoolEcho a écrit :Il ne faut pas directement tout monter dans /mnt !
Ça doit respecter ton fstab. Quelque chose comme (à toi d'adapter):
Code : Tout sélectionner
#monter racine
mount /dev/sda5 /mnt
#monter /boot (indispensable)
mount /dev/sda1 /mnt/boot
#et toute autre partition dédiée, ex. pour /var: mount /dev/sda1 /mnt/var
#excepté ton swap (sda2) et /home (sda6 ?), inutiles ici
#Fichiers spéciaux:
mount -t proc proc /mnt/proc
mount -t sysfs sys /mnt/sys
mount -o bind /dev /mnt/dev
#chroot
chroot
#syslinux
syslinux-install_update -iam
exit
reboot
pas facile cette install... je reconnais que je patauge un peu...
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 15:04
par benjarobin
Pourquoi syslinux essaye de monter sda3 cela ne devrait pas être sda5 ?
Sinon il est fortement conseillé d'utiliser des UUID à la place
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 15:27
par FoolEcho
Parce que jee-el n'a pas adapté son syslinux.cfg (le script d'installation ne touche pas à la configuration) ?
http://wiki.archlinux.fr/Syslinux#Configuration
Il faut que tu repasses par le livecd, que tu montes sda1 (là où se trouve etc/syslinux.cfg) et que tu édites les chemins par rapport à ton installation (c'est-à-dire remplacer sda3 par sda5 -- sinon +1 pour les UUIDs, mais tu peux le faire après).
jee-el a écrit :quand tu mentionne le montage de "partitions dédiées", précisément, c'est quoi?
/boot, /home ou autre sur des partitions séparées (rien de plus pour toi à faire ici).
Courage, tu es presque au bout (après y a X mais ça sera un autre sujet éventuellement, stp).

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: ven. 04 janv. 2013, 20:41
par Xorg
Je me demande si ce n'est pas un bug pour Syslinux, j'avais aussi eu le coup du boot sur /dev/sda3 après l'installation alors que mon disque dur ne contenait que deux partitions primaires.
Il faut encore rebooter sur un CD, et modifier le syslinux.cfg comme a dit FoolEcho. Et après tu devrais avoir un ArchLinux complètement opérationnel.

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: sam. 05 janv. 2013, 04:45
par jee-el
en bref...
syslinux.cfg corrigé comme ça:

démontage par
et redémarrage.
c'est toujours sda3 qui sème la peuf...
MAIS bonne nouvelle!
une installation propre sur un autre .vdi s'est déroulée correctement

pour moi!
pour la suite,
http://wiki.archlinux.fr/Pacman et
http://wiki.archlinux.fr/Cat%C3%A9gorie ... _graphique
on verra un peu plus tard, là, je sature un peu!
mais c'est surtout grâce à vos encouragements et votre patience
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: sam. 05 janv. 2013, 08:45
par Anghirrim
Salut,
Après la modif du syslinux.cfg, il fallait relancer
pour qu'il prenneen compte le changement.
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: sam. 05 janv. 2013, 10:10
par FoolEcho
Anghirrim a écrit :Après la modif du syslinux.cfg, il fallait relancer
pour qu'il prenneen compte le changement.
Non... à moins que ça ait changé et ça m'étonnerait.
Une fois installé sur le mbr et tant que les partitions ne sont pas modifiées, le syslinux.cfg peut être édité sans relancer le script.
Tu es sûr d'avoir édité le bon fichier... et surtout de l'avoir enregistré ?
Tu peux aussi éditer temporairement au démarrage:
http://wiki.archlinux.fr/Syslinux#Options_temporaires (ça ne vaudra que pour le démarrage en cours, mais au moins, tu y verras peut-être plus clair).
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: sam. 05 janv. 2013, 20:23
par Anghirrim
Ah bon, désolé j'étais persuadé que si. Mais maintenant que tu le dis... je ne relançais pas la commande quand je modifiais le nom des entrées...

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: mar. 08 janv. 2013, 05:00
par jee-el
hello!
l'entête sur la photo montre bien qu'il s'agit de /boot/syslinux/syslinux.cfg, et le contenu manifestement le prouve..
maintenant, la sauvegarde du fichier.. il doit bien y avoir quelque chose qui foire, malgré les actions faites...ce que j'ai remarqué, n'étant pas spécialiste (

), c'est que nano "tourne en rond" tant qu'il n'est pas satisfait...
ce que j'ai fait, c'est : ^O, enter il affiche alors "wrote 79lines",^X.
une manip qui manque?
bonne journée!
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: mar. 08 janv. 2013, 09:38
par FoolEcho
À voir quand tu le rouvres si c'est bien le bon contenu...
Sinon essaie les options temporaires, tu pourras toujours modifier le fichier une fois bien démarré sur Arch.
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: lun. 14 janv. 2013, 02:50
par jee-el
hello FoolEcho...
un peu long a reagir... mais je sort de 3 jours de clinique et une opération sur l'épaule droite...alors pour les liges de commandes de la main gauche seule...

mais, ce que j'ai observé, c'est que dans sxslinux.cfg, la modif ne reste pas...
maintenant, comment atteins-tu les option temp? je n'ai rien dur l'écran de démarrage et la ligne qui s'ouvre alors doit être en qwerty...(loadkeys ne donne rien...)
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: lun. 14 janv. 2013, 09:21
par Anghirrim
Une petite recherche peut-être???
Un google sur "options temporaires syslinux" m'a donné
la page du Wiki Archlinux.fr en premier résultat....
Une fois sur ton système, tu dois éditer en ROOT ton fichier /boot/syslinux/syslinux.cfg. Avec nano, c'est CTRL + o (pour sauvegarder les changements) puis CTRL + x (pour fermer le fichier).
Bon courage,
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: lun. 14 janv. 2013, 09:45
par FoolEcho
jee-el a écrit :alors pour les liges de commandes de la main gauche seule...
Il y a la complétion aussi (shift dans une console pour compléter un nom de commandes/fichier

).
jee-el a écrit :mais, ce que j'ai observé, c'est que dans sxslinux.cfg, la modif ne reste pas...
... sinon, Anghirrim a tout dit.
Re: [install] Arch 2012.12 le setup ne démarre pas
Publié : lun. 14 janv. 2013, 14:03
par Getalo
Bonjour,
si je peux me permettre, pour que nano garde les modifications, je fais ctrl x, puis o (ou y, si en anglais) puis entrée.
Je n'ai jamais eu de soucis. Si ça peut t'aider !
Mais ça doit être équivalent ...
Édit : il faut aussi être root pour modifier les fichiers root (mais pas pour ceux perso).